Pre OP phase has begun

So today I start my Pre OP. After impressing my nutritionist with what I know, she sent a list of must not have. Many things are what I see PpL with in their shopping guides. She however reminded me I'm on an Island so no powerade zero, artificial sweeteners at all as fresh coconut water is available. Additionally no store bought soup or stock. So this weekend I'm making stock for my soups, making 2 different kinds of soups, and I already stocked up on coconut water.

My pre op is 2 shakes, 1 solid meal, with lean protein, complex carb and vegetables. , I fruit and non fat dairy. Teas are allowed. Cooked vegetables 1 cup but unlimited raw.

Let the journey begin
